DESCRIPTION:Registration period: June 26 - July 11 What do the sun, a glass jar, and a marigold have in common? Not much but you can put them together and sun dye. Sun dyeing is a process of using solar radiation as your heat source to transfer colors from a plant to your fiber. Join us for this opportunity to experiment using natural materials, dyestuffs, to dye fibers. All supplies are provided for this program; however, if you would like to try more than one dyestuff you will need to bring in a glass jar with a secure lid that holds at least 1/2 gallon of liquid. 16+
